Abstract
The facile reaction of 3,6-di(2-pyridyl)-1,4-dihydro-1,2,4,5-tetrazine (DPDHT) (1) with trimethylgallium has resulted in the formation of the purple crystalline product, [(DPT)(GaMe2)2] (2), via methane elimination. Crystals of [(DPT)(GaMe2)2] are orthorhombic, Pbca, a = 15.380(2), b = 21.642(4), c = 11.355(2) Å, Z = 8. The structure was solved by heavy-atom Patterson methods and refined by full-matrix least-squares procedures to R = 0.035 for 1570 reflections with I = 3s(I) (R(w) = 0.063 for all 4342 reflections). The [(DPT)(GaMe2)2] molecule is roughly planar (apart from the four methyl groups), in contrast to the folded structure of the DPDHT molecule; molecular dimensions are normal.
